WALNUT CREEK WATER CO. is one of 558 community water systems in Ohio in the 501 to 3,300 people size category, serving 1,270 people from groundwater.
As of August 1, 2026, its federal record holds 58 entries between 1986 and 2024, of which 3 remain open; none are health-based.
Of the 58, 52 are monitoring and reporting requirements — the category that accounts for about four in five of all violations in EPA's national dataset — rather than findings about the water itself. The record involves volatile organic chemicals, synthetic organic chemicals, and inorganic chemicals.

What is a Consumer Confidence Report?
- A Consumer Confidence Report (CCR) is the annual drinking water quality report that community water systems must provide to the people they serve. It lists the contaminants detected in the system’s water during the year, where the water comes from, and how the results compare with federal limits. EPA’s revised CCR rule takes effect January 1, 2027, and the first reports in the new format are due July 1, 2027.
